First, . Zorich builds his entire edifice from the axioms of real numbers. A solution that hand-waves away the completeness axiom (the existence of a supremum for bounded nonempty sets) fails the core lesson. For example, when proving the Intermediate Value Theorem, a best solution does not just say “by continuity,” but explicitly constructs a set of points where the function is less than a target value, takes its supremum, and rigorously proves that the function at that supremum equals the target.

Vladimir A. Zorich’s Mathematical Analysis (Volumes I and II) is widely regarded as one of the most rigorous, comprehensive, and elegant textbooks on calculus and advanced analysis. Originally developed for students at Moscow State University, these texts bridge the gap between classical calculus and modern advanced mathematics. However, the depth of the problems makes independent study incredibly challenging.
